Change happens, fees shouldn't
Several major airlines, including Delta Air Lines, Alaska, American, and United Airlines, offer a choice of flexible ticketing options. Under these policies, you can change your flight once without any fees, as long as you travel within the departure dates specified by the individual airline policy. (Fare differences may apply, as always.) Some airlines will even let you cancel flights for future credit. So booking early lets you lock in a great price now on a fare with no change fees and have the peace of mind you can reschedule later.
